Does gold plated brass tarnish?

Gold plated brass can tarnish over time. You may notice that your gold plated brass jewelry has started to look duller than when you first bought it. This is because the layer of gold on top of the brass starts to rub off, exposing more of the brass underneath.

Is gold toned and gold plated the same thing

If the seller claims that something is plated with gold, it must be a plate of real precious metal, although probably only 24 millionths of an inch thick. Golden tone simply means that it is the same general color as gold, which does not actually contain gold.

What metals can be gold plated

Gold plating is possible on most metals, especially brass, nickel, stainless steel, silver, and even copper. Gold plating continues on modern industrial metals such as tungsten and titanium. The most commonly manufactured metals are silver and copper.
